Texas Foreclosure Law — What Every Mobile City Homeowner in Default Should Know

Understanding the mechanics of Texas foreclosure matters because the state is genuinely different from most others. There's no court supervision, no redemption period after the sale, and the auction runs on a fixed schedule — first Tuesday of every month at the county courthouse. Texas law requires a 20-day notice after default before the Notice of Sale can be posted, plus 21 days of public posting before the auction. But those windows close fast, and if you've received collection letters, you may already be weeks into the process without realizing it.

A Mobile City property can move from first default to auction in under 90 days. If you've missed multiple payments, finding out exactly where you are in the timeline is the most important first step.

What Happens to the Home After a Texas Foreclosure Auction

At the trustee sale, the property is auctioned to the highest bidder — often the lender itself at the outstanding loan balance. If a third party buys it, the former owner must vacate. If the lender buys it back, the property becomes bank-owned (REO) and the former owner still must vacate. In either case, you walk away with nothing, a completed foreclosure on your credit, and potentially a deficiency judgment for the difference between what the home sold for and what you owed.

A pre-foreclosure sale eliminates all of that. You control the sale, the proceeds pay off the lender, you receive any remaining equity, and the foreclosure never completes. For Mobile City homeowners who are behind on payments, this is the most direct path to protecting your credit and your financial future. How fast can I stop a foreclosure in Mobile City by selling?
If we reach agreement quickly, we can often close in 10 to 14 days. Texas foreclosure auctions happen on the first Tuesday of the month, so the timeline depends on how many days remain before the scheduled sale. Contact us immediately if you have a sale date — we'll tell you honestly whether we can close in time.
Will selling before foreclosure protect my credit in Mobile City?
Yes, significantly. A completed foreclosure can drop your score by 100 to 160 points and stays on your report for seven years. A pre-foreclosure sale eliminates the foreclosure record itself — though it doesn't erase missed payments. Most Mobile City sellers who close a pre-foreclosure sale can qualify for another mortgage within two to three years.
What if I owe more on my Mobile City home than it's worth?
If you're underwater, a short sale — selling for less than the payoff with lender approval — may still be possible. This requires lender cooperation and takes more time, but it can result in a settled deficiency rather than a completed foreclosure on your record. Can I sell my Mobile City home if foreclosure has already started?
Yes, as long as the trustee sale hasn't already occurred. A pre-foreclosure cash sale can close right up until the auction date. The closer you are to the sale date, the faster everything needs to move — which is why calling us as early as possible gives you the most options.
Do I need to tell my lender I'm selling before foreclosure?
Your lender will need to provide a payoff statement to the title company before we can close. The payoff includes the outstanding balance, accrued interest, and any fees. We coordinate the payoff process — you just need to authorize us to communicate with the lender's loss mitigation department.
